    Give Kids the World is an organization here in Fl that gives a week of Disney to terminally ill children and their families. They also receive gifts each day, and one of them is a small pillow with a stuffed animal stuffed in the pillow pocket. Volunteers sew/donate the small cases and the pillows are provided by the org. I think they may be tiny hospital or airline pillows. My good friend volunteers there and asked me to sew for them. If you are interested in donating these cases, here is the # for info 407-396-0770 or go to www.gktw.org/volunteer. I'm not pushing this...just passing on info that was requested.
    You can get 4 cases out of 1 yrd. of flannel and 12 novelty pockets from 1 yrd. of fabric. They're easy to make with scraps you have on hand.
